CBI arrests I-T inspector for bribe of Rs 1 lakh

New Delhi: The Central Bureau of Investigation on Tuesday arrested an Inspector of Income Tax from Udyog Vihar in Gurugram for demanding and accepting a bribe of Rs 1 lakh. A case was registered under section 7 of PC Act, 1988 against Inspector, Income Tax (Audit), Income Tax Office, Vanijya Nikunj, Udyog Vihar, Phase-V in Gurugram.
According to the CBI, the accused was demanding bribe of Rs 1 lakh in respect of assessment of the Filling Station (Petrol Pump) at neighbouring Nuh district registered in the name of the complainant's son. The Income Tax Inspector had allegedly called the complainant to his office and during their meeting, the accused demanded the said bribe for not imposing additional Income Tax of Rs 10 lakh on the said firm.
CBI laid a trap and caught the accused while demanding and accepting bribe of Rs 1 akh. Searches are being conducted today at the premises of accused including at Mahipalpur Extension in Delhi. The arrested accused will be produced in the designated court on Wednesday.
